Green to Gold: How Smart Companies Use Environmental Strategy to Innovate, Create Value, and Build Competitive Advantage

Автор: Daniel C. Esty, Andrew S. Winston
Год: 2006
Издание: [не указанo]
Страниц: 384
ISBN: 0300119976
A must-read guide for business leaders who want to profit from the Green Revolution and avoid its many pitfalls. This book explains what every executive must know to manage the environmental challenges facing society and the business world. Based on the authors' extensive experience with forward-thinking corporate leaders around the world -- and real-world examples from companies like BP, Toyota, Ikea, GE, and Nike -- Green to Gold shows how corporations create value by building environmental thinking into their business strategies. Daniel C. Esty and Andrew S. Winston provide clear “how-to” advice for making sense of environmental challenges, achieving both environmental and business success, and establishing Eco-Advantage in the marketplace. Green to Gold is written for executives at every level and businesses of all kinds.
